Sumario:ATLAS has a rich heavy flavor and quarkonia program with measurements and searches that can contribute to a better understanding of Quantum Chromodynamics. Using data from proton--proton collisions in the LHC at $\sqrt{s}=7~$TeV the $\Upsilon$(1S, 2S, 3S) production cross sections and the charged $B$ meson production cross section measurements are presented, along with comparisons with theoretical expectations. The observation of $J/\psi$ produced in association with $W$ bosons, accessible for the first time, can provide new insights into the hadro-production of charmonium.
